Between philosophy and history
the history of ideas as a key to understanding science

In this article, I propose an assessment of the history of science understood interdisciplinarily as the history of ideas, with the aim of analyzing and elucidating the interweaving of historical and philosophical elements in the processes of transformation and legitimization of scientific knowledge. The history of ideas demonstrates its relevance by highlighting the migration and mutation of conceptions, particularly scientific ones, across different historical and philosophical contexts. More than a mere inventory of knowledge, this discipline seeks to understand how traditions and debates shape and accompany the movement of ideas and beliefs over time. Through this approach, it becomes possible to identify the traces and marks that delineate the various receptions and interpretations of ideas, as well as to clarify their transformations across different periods, thereby emphasizing the dynamic and continuous nature of the construction of human knowledge.
